Symbols

The chance of winning online slot machines depend on their knowledge of the symbols used in slot machines. The more they learn, the better their chances of navigating through this complex and rewarding game. Understanding how to discern symbols that pay high can provide players with an advantage in their game, and unlock bonus features and rounds.

Slot symbol design was radically transformed by the switch from mechanical machines to online slot games. Designers were no longer restricted to designs that could can be used on reels. They could now incorporate complex animations. This allowed developers to explore new themes and stories as well as introduce new game mechanics such as tumble multipliers and cascading. These innovations brought a new generation of slots to the market, however classic favorites like cherries BARs, and 7s are still popular.

Online slots have a variety of symbols, a lot of which are designed to match the theme. Some symbols are more complicated than others, however they all have a unique appeal that can boost your account. The most significant symbol in a slot machine is the Wild symbol that can substitute for any other symbol in an payline to make winning combinations. It's also important to look for slots with multiple wild symbols as they can increase your odds of triggering a bonus round.

Scatter symbols are also a common slot symbol. These symbols are activated by landing them on the reels. They can bring in different payouts based on the number of times you win. They're particularly helpful for players who aren't having the luck of regular symbols, as they can be used to unlock bonus games that provide lucrative payouts.

Certain online slots do not have wild symbols. In these cases, you'll have to carefully look over the payout table to see the amount a specific slot is worth. Also, be aware of the number of reels and rows in a game. The number of reels and rows determines the number of pay lines a slot offers, so it's essential to look up this information before playing.

Paylines

Paylines are the foundation of the online slot machine industry. They let players see winning combinations appear when they spin the reels. They can be visualized as lines that stretch from one side of the reels to another, or they might weave and loop in unique patterns. But, paylines aren't the only factor that determines how often you win and it is also dependent on the vigor of the slot game you're playing.

Standard online slots contain between 10 and 25 paylines. These can be fixed or variable, depending on the game. A standard payline runs from left to right, starting on the first reel and ending on the final - this is how most slots work. Certain online slots come with a feature called "Pay Both Ways,' which allows symbols to appear on the reels from either the left or right side to create an winning payline.

RTP

RTP stands for Return to Player and it is the percentage of total bets that a slot pays back in winnings. It is a hypothetical number that could differ from the actual number due to luck, something players are unable to control. This is why it's important to look at the RTP of a game before you play it.

Theoretical RTPs are calculated by using a sufficient number of spins, and then divided by the total amount wagered. This translates to the number of wins per 1,000 spins. Calculating the actual RTP isn't easy however, by studying the payout of a slot over a period of time it is possible. Typically, the real RTP is lower than the theoretical one.
